Homemade Pineapple Syrup Recipe

This homemade pineapple syrup is bright, sweet, and full of tropical flavor, perfect for drinks and desserts. Made with real pineapple, it adds a burst of freshness to cocktails, iced teas, or sweets.

INGREDIENTS

— Pineapple Chunks Or Crushed Pineapple

— Filtered Or Spring Water

— White Granulated Sugar

Place the pineapple, water and sugar into a stainless steel sauce pan. Heat while occasionally stirring over low heat until the sugar granules have dissolved.

COMBINE

Increase the heat to high and bring to a boil for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ally. Press down on the pineapple pieces as you stir to extract as much pineapple juice as possible.

REDUCE

After 5 minutes reduce the heat  and simmer for 10 minutes until slightly thickened. Remove from the heat and cool to room temperature. Once cool strain through a fine mesh strainer to remove any pieces of the fruit.

STRAIN

Transfer to a glass jar or spouted bottle and refrigerate until needed. Refrigerate to cool before using. Add a tropical flair to anything with this delicious pineapple syrup.
